I was going to wait to post this until the pattern is released, but I love it too much not to share. I finished my East End test knit. In case you missed my last post on this knit - East End is a soon-to-be-released pattern by Alicia Plummer. Update: you can find it here.
I knit my version out of Tosh Merino Light - a single ply merino wool. It's warm, but airy and will be great on cool summer days (we've had a lot of those already this year).
I made a few modifications, but nothing major. I really like the pattern and can see myself knitting it again in a different, more neutral color.

Project Details
Pattern: East End by Alicia Plummer
Yarn: Madelinetosh Tosh Merino Light in Fragrant
Needles: US 5 (3.75mm) and US 7 (4.5mm)
